What is Five Below Inc.?

Five Below (FIVE) is a specialty discount retailer with over 1,000 stores in the United States, offering products priced at $5 and below, targeting teens and pre-teens.

Five Below Q1 Earnings Beat, Comps Increase Y/Y, FY25 View Raised

FIVE posts 43% adjusted EPS growth in Q1, with 7.1% comp gains and a raised FY25 outlook, driven by store expansion.
